#Holiday Anthems album review

Against all odds the sun has finally come out here in the UK and itā€™s time to start preparing for your summer holiday. Whilst you dream of sun-drenched beaches and beautiful blue oceans, youā€™ll also want to compile a playlist of the best music to keep you company. New compilation #Holiday Anthems is saving you the bother offering a spectacular 60 tracks spread across three discs for your listening pleasure.

#Holiday Anthems features a collection of dance hits from over the last 20 years that is sure to keep any dance music fan happy. Opening with David Guetta and Siaā€™s smash-hit Titanium, the collection gets off to a strong start. Scanning over the 3-discs it seems thereā€™s quite a variety of music on offer and there are plenty of songs that will take you back to some great memories. Classics such as Fragmaā€™s Tocaā€™s Miracle, Oliveā€™s Youā€™re Not Alone and Madison Avenueā€™s Donā€™t Call Me Baby sit neatly alongside more recent chart hits such as Cherylā€™s number one smash Call My Name, Calvin Harrisā€™ smash hit Bounce featuring Kelis and Rihannaā€™s monster hit Only Girl (In The World).

The best moments on the compilation come on the older hits with songs such as Livinā€™ Joyā€™s Dreamer, Nightcrawlersā€™ Push The Feeling On and Faithlessā€™ classic Insomnia making you want to reach for the glow sticks. Our favourite track featured here is Rosie Gainesā€™ dancefloor smash Closer Than Close. The track was a hit when it was first released and it sounds great to hear it again after all these years.

Thereā€™s a couple of cheesier numbers on here too such as Cascadaā€™s Evacuate The Dancefloor and Pitbull featuring Afrojack, Naya and Ne-Yo in the hit Give Me Everything. Whilst we donā€™t love them, they fit nicely with the rest of the tracks selected for this collection.

#Holiday Anthems is pretty much what you expect it to be. Itā€™s jam-packed with dancefloor stompers old and new, and will be the perfect selection to listen to as you jet off to a sunny destination for your summer holiday. Itā€™ll also be played for years to come as youngsters far-and-wide get ready to go out on the town for a big night. #Holiday Anthems is pure, unadulterated, dance-music fun for all ages.
